Telltale Signs It's Time for AC Repair: Keep Your Home Cool
Noticing the symptoms that an air conditioning unit requires attention is important for ensuring comfort in the home. Poor cooling performance, unusual noises, and odd smells often indicate hidden problems. Moreover, increased energy bills can indicate inefficiencies in the system. Disregarding these signs may cause more severe problems over time. Understanding how to address these concerns can be truly beneficial when the temperatures climb. Recognizing the Early Warning Signs of A/C Issues
When property owners observe unexpected shifts in their air conditioning units, it often suggests that service may be required. Typical initial indicators involve inconsistent cooling, where certain rooms feel warmer than others, or the system struggles to maintain the set temperature. Strange noises, such as grinding or hissing, can find this resource point to mechanical problems or refrigerant leaks. Additionally, an unexpected increase in energy bills may indicate that the unit is straining to cool the space, often due to inefficiencies. Homeowners should also be alert to unusual odors, particularly mildew-like or burning odors, which could indicate electrical issues or mold development. Finally, if the air conditioning system repeatedly turns on and off, this may signal a malfunctioning thermostat or other underlying issues. Spotting these indicators early on can help avoid significant damage and high repair costs.
How to Fix Your A/C When It's Blowing Warm Air
When an air conditioner starts blowing warm air, some essential inspections can typically fix the situation. First, verifying the thermostat settings confirms that the system is set to cool properly. Furthermore, evaluating the air filters and assessing the refrigerant levels can aid in detecting typical problems that may compromise maximum efficiency.
Review Thermostat Settings
How can one guarantee their air conditioning system is functioning at its best? A crucial starting point includes examining the thermostat configuration. Frequently, the cause of warm air can be attributed to improper settings. Ensuring the thermostat is set to the desired cooling temperature is fundamental. For programmable thermostats, checking the schedule for possible overrides or conflicts is also beneficial. Additionally, verifying that the thermostat is in the "cool" mode is essential, as it may inadvertently be set to "heat" or "off". When the settings look right but the problem remains, it may be necessary to recalibrate the thermostat or install fresh batteries. Performing these straightforward checks can commonly help reestablish the ideal comfort level throughout the home.
Review Air Filters
Checking air filters is essential for preserving peak air conditioning performance. Clogged or dirty filters can reduce airflow, causing the system to work harder and potentially leading to overheating. This poor performance often results in hot air flowing from vents, signaling a need for immediate attention. Homeowners should examine filters on a monthly basis, especially during heavy usage seasons. If filters look dirty or stained, replacing them is a quick remedy that can restore proper function. Typically, filters should be changed every one to three-month period, depending on operational frequency and surrounding conditions. Regular care of air filters not only boosts the system's cooling capacity but also improves indoor air quality, creating a healthier home atmosphere. Regular check-ups can prevent more significant issues down the line.
Assess Coolant Quantities
A depleted refrigerant level can severely compromise an air conditioner's capacity to cool properly. When the refrigerant is insufficient, the system fails to absorb heat efficiently, causing warm air to blow from the vents. Homeowners ought to routinely monitor refrigerant levels as part of their regular maintenance schedule. If a decline in cooling efficiency is observed, it might suggest a refrigerant leak or loss. To resolve this problem, a licensed technician should be reached out to in order to inspect the system. They can identify leaks and recharge the refrigerant to the manufacturer's specifications. Neglecting refrigerant issues can lead to more significant problems, including compressor damage. Timely examination of refrigerant levels guarantees peak performance and prolongs the lifespan of the air conditioning unit.
What Different Noises From Your A/C Mean
When an air conditioner produces strange sounds, it commonly points to underlying concerns that demand immediate attention. Buzzing sounds may indicate electrical problems, while hissing noises can point to refrigerant leaks. Moreover, clanging noises often point to loose or deteriorated components within the system.
Buzzing Noises Suggest Trouble
A buzzing sound originating from an AC unit often signal hidden problems that need to be addressed. These noises may point to numerous potential issues, including electrical issues, unsecured parts, or failing motors. When the unit has difficulty functioning properly, it may emit a constant buzzing sound, suggesting that the electrical connections might be compromised or that debris is obstructing the fan. Additionally, this noise can point to a defective capacitor, which is critical to the compressor's performance. Disregarding these warning noises can cause extensive damage and expensive repairs. Homeowners should not dismiss these warning signs and should seek expert assistance to identify and resolve the problem quickly, safeguarding the ongoing performance and lifespan of their AC system.
Hissing Noise Caution Signals
A large number of homeowners could notice hissing sounds originating from their air conditioning systems, which can suggest specific issues that need to be addressed. A hissing frequently indicates a refrigerant leak, where the refrigerant seeps through tiny holes or cracks in the cooling system. This not only affects overall cooling efficiency but can also damage the environment. In addition, hissing may arise from a clogged or malfunctioning expansion valve, which regulates refrigerant flow. If the sound is accompanied by fluctuating temperatures or diminished cooling performance, it points to additional problems. Homeowners should promptly address these sounds, as neglecting them can lead to more extensive repairs or complete system failure. Recognizing these warning signs is critical for maintaining an efficient and effective air conditioning system.
Clanking Signals from Unsecured Components
Banging sounds from an air conditioning unit frequently indicate deteriorating or broken pieces that need prompt inspection. These disturbances may arise from multiple locations inside the system. As an illustration, unsecured fasteners or bolts may allow internal parts to vibrate, while a malfunctioning fan may strike against the casing, producing a banging sound. Moreover, issues with the compressor or the ductwork can also contribute to these disruptive noises. Ignoring these sounds can lead to more significant problems, including diminished performance or total unit breakdown. Residents are advised to contact a certified professional to identify and resolve any root causes without delay. Early intervention can prevent costly repairs and guarantee the air conditioning system operates smoothly and effectively.
How Strange Odors Indicate A/C Repair Needs
How do strange odors point to the need for air conditioning maintenance? Unpleasant smells emanating from an A/C unit often indicate underlying issues that require immediate attention. A stale, musty scent might signal mold or mildew buildup within the system, potentially impacting the quality of indoor air. This issue may stem from blocked condensate drains or inadequate airflow.
A acrid scent could suggest faulty wiring or overheated parts, which may present a potential fire danger. Conversely, a chemical or sweet scent might suggest refrigerant leaks, demanding timely service to stop further deterioration and preserve efficient functionality.
Acknowledging these odors and understanding their implications is important for homeowners. Overlooking such indicators can lead to costly repairs and diminished system efficiency. Therefore, handling unusual smells without delay can preserve both the AC unit and the safety of its inhabitants.
Are Your Energy Bills Increasing Due to Your A/C?
Have energy bills been climbing unexpectedly even with consistent A/C use? This scenario may point to deeper issues within the air conditioning unit. An outdated or neglected system can find it challenging to cool a home properly, leading to increased energy consumption. Elements such as dirty filters, refrigerant leaks, or defective thermostats can considerably hinder performance, making the system exert more effort than required.
Furthermore, inadequate insulation or air leaks within the home can intensify this problem, allowing cooled air to escape and forcing the A/C to run longer. Homeowners ought to keep a close eye on their energy bills to detect patterns that indicate possible inefficiencies. If energy costs persist in climbing without a straightforward cause, it might be time to think about arranging an inspection or servicing of the air conditioning system. Resolving these concerns without delay can assist in restoring optimal performance and potentially bringing down those rising energy expenses.
The Importance of Regular A/C Maintenance
Why does regular A/C maintenance matter for optimal performance? Routine maintenance guarantees that air conditioning systems operate efficiently and effectively. By consistently inspecting and maintaining units, homeowners can avoid potential failures and prolong the life of their systems. This process typically includes cleaning or replacing filters, checking refrigerant levels, and inspecting electrical connections.
Furthermore, regular maintenance allows minor issues to be identified before they develop into expensive repairs. A adequately maintained A/C unit functions more effectively, which translates to decreased utility bills and an improved living environment. Additionally, regular check-ups can improve indoor air quality by preventing dust and allergens from circulating throughout the home. All things considered, committing time and resources to A/C servicing not only boosts efficiency but also promotes a healthier, more environmentally friendly household. Regular upkeep is a proactive approach to guaranteeing that air conditioning systems function effectively when needed most.
When to Call a Professional for A/C Repair
Recognizing when to call a qualified technician for air conditioning repair can help homeowners save both time and money, particularly after ensuring their system has received regular maintenance. Red flags often suggest the need for professional assistance. If the AC unit is producing warm air, emitting odd noises, or releasing unusual smells, these issues necessitate urgent professional inspection. Moreover, irregular temperature distribution throughout the house or a sudden increase in energy bills may point to root causes that demand specialized evaluation.
Property owners should stay alert for moisture or leaks around the equipment, as this can suggest refrigerant issues or drainage problems. Disregarding these indicators can result in significant damage and expensive repair bills. At the end of the day, consulting a professional technician at the first indication of an issue can not only bring back comfort but also prolong the life of the cooling system, ensuring efficient operation throughout the hotter months.

How Often Should I Plan A/C Maintenance?
Specialists suggest scheduling air conditioning maintenance no less than one time per year, optimally ahead of the cooling season. Regular check-ups secure top-level efficiency, increase the equipment's longevity, and avoid sudden failures during high-demand periods.

What Is the Lifespan of My A/C Unit?
An air conditioning unit usually operates for 15 to 20 years, influenced by the frequency of use, upkeep, and the quality of the unit. Routine maintenance can extend its lifespan, while neglect may lead to unexpected breakdowns and a decline in efficiency.
At What Temperature Should I Set My A/C for the Best Efficiency?
For ideal efficiency, configuring the air conditioner between 72°F and 78°F is suggested. This span optimizes both comfort and energy efficiency, allowing the unit to operate effectively while lowering power consumption costs throughout the cooling season.
